BOK Financial (NASDAQ:BOKF – Get Free Report) announced its quarterly earnings data on Monday. The bank reported $2.59 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.66 by ($0.07), FiscalAI reports. The company had revenue of $589.40 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$568.08 million. BOK Financial had a net margin of 18.05% and a return on equity of 9.89%. During the same period in the prior year, the company posted $2.19 EPS.

About BOK Financial
BOK Financial Corporation (NASDAQ: BOKF), headquartered in Tulsa, Oklahoma, is a diversified financial services holding company serving businesses, professionals and individuals across the central and western United States. Through its banking subsidiary, BOK Financial offers a full suite of commercial banking, treasury and payment management services, as well as consumer deposit and lending solutions. The company’s offerings also encompass wealth management, trust and asset management, investment banking, and insurance products designed to meet the needs of both retail and institutional clients.
The roots of BOK Financial date back to the founding of the Bank of Oklahoma in 1910.
